Landing page de My Wallet Account

Catégorie Site internet Technologies Strapi, Laravel, SCSS

Quand j’ai commencé à bosser sur la landing page de My Wallet Account, je voulais quelque chose de rapide à développer, simple à maintenir, et surtout, flexible côté contenu. J’avais besoin d’un site vitrine capable d’afficher des articles et des pages dynamiques, sans devoir passer par une mise à jour du code à chaque ajout.

J’ai donc choisi Laravel pour le frontend et Strapi pour la gestion de contenu. Laravel me permet de construire une structure claire, de gérer les routes proprement, et d’avoir un rendu serveur performant. C’est un framework que j’apprécie pour sa clarté et sa rapidité de mise en place.

Pour le contenu, j’ai connecté Laravel à Strapi. Toute la partie articles et pages est donc gérée depuis une interface simple, où je peux écrire et publier sans toucher au code. Le contenu est récupéré via des requêtes GET côté serveur, ce qui garantit à la fois de bonnes performances et un SEO correct.

Techniquement, la plupart des pages sont générées à partir d’un slug : Laravel interroge l’API Strapi, stocke le contenu côté serveur (avec du cache pour limiter les appels), puis affiche la page. C’est simple, rapide et très souple si je veux faire évoluer la structure plus tard.

Ce setup me permet aujourd’hui de publier de nouveaux articles ou de créer des pages supplémentaires pour la landing sans rien casser, ni avoir à redéployer. Et surtout, ça reste 100 % sous contrôle.